Hume City Council is one of Australia's fastest growing and culturally diverse councils. We put the customer and our community at the centre of all that we do, ensuring our services are efficient and accessible.
Part of the Waste and Sustainability department, the Resource Recovery Centres and Closed Landfills unit manages the environmental compliance, remediation and rehabilitation of Council's closed landfills, in addition to managing the operations of Council's two Resource Recovery Centres.
As Team Leader – Campbellfield Resource Recovery Centre, you will play an important role in ensuring the safe, effective, and efficient delivery of services to the Hume community
What you'll be doing:
- Provide day-to-day leadership and supervision of Campbellfield Resource Recovery Centre employees, to engage and inspire employees to demonstrate organisational values aligned behaviour, and to optimally achieve service standards.
- Participate in the recruitment, induction, training (internal and external), and performance management of Campbellfield Resource Recovery Centre employees.
- Encourage a safety-centric culture across the Campbellfield Resource Recovery Centre team, ensuring employees are aware of and comply with all relevant Occupational Health and Safety legislation, policies and procedures.
- Undertake regular check-ins with Campbellfield Resource Recovery Centre employees, including formal Quarterly Check-In's, focusing on employee wellbeing, safety, and development.
- Inform and support the implementation of a training matrix, ensuring employees within the Campbellfield Resource Recovery Centre group have the required licences, training, skills and competencies to perform their duties, maintaining required records.
- Develop and implement rosters and resourcing plans to ensure adequate resourcing to achieve service continuity, whilst managing employee leave requests and annual leave balances, RDO's, training and other absences.
- Participate and lead regular meetings for the Campbellfield Resource Recovery Centre group to communicate expectations, changes, updates and to foster a positive team culture.
- Ensure weekly staff toolbox meetings are performed, and appropriate records are maintained.
- Supervise the services delivered by the Campbellfield Resource Recovery Centre group, ensuring service continuity, achievement of service standards, and the provision of quality customer service is maintained.
- Regularly participate in service delivery, including the safe operation of required plant and equipment, to support resourcing and service provision, as required or requested.
- Monitor service activities, ensuring they are delivered to a high standard, adhere to service level agreements, and that all relevant policy, legislation and regulatory requirements.
- Support the implementation of allocated actions and the achievement of targets from Council's strategic documents, including the Waste and Resource Recovery Strategy
